On the day of the concert, we stayed at the Protea Hotel Fire & Ice in Cape Town – A trendy hotel set in the heart of the Mother City!

The Hotel features trendy and modern luxury rooms that have everything you need for a comfortable stay.

For a more stylish stay, you can opt for one of the superior rooms, superior patio rooms or for the real trend setters, the executive suites look like a treat.

We got to stay in one of the Superior Patio Rooms. A comfortable room that had an extra large king-size bed, LCD flat screen, air-conditioning as well as a shower and vanity that was separated by a curtain. The loo was in it’s own separate room behind the basin.

One of the added features, was the private patio.

The private patio makes a huge difference! It not only extends the space, but it’s really nice to sit outside and have a cup of coffee in the morning, taking in the crisp Cape Town air.

Leading up to the Superior Patio rooms, you pass the pool deck and indoor pool-lounge area. This is a great looking space, beautifully decorated and perfect for a little R&R!

I loved the decor of this area so much, I could move right in!

Adjacent to our room was the hotel swimming pool.

If you had a peek through our enclosed balcony, you could get a glimpse of the pool.

At night time, they light up the lanterns so you can take a midnight dip or just relax on one of the loungers. To be honest, we were so flat out tired trying to keep up to Bon Jovi, we just went straight to bed. But I thought that lounging outside at night would have been a nice novelty.

I really loved the surf board decor that “closed off” the pool area, making it pleasing to look at instead of a brick wall! On the opposite side of the swimming pool, you could step out and enjoy views of table mountain. Again, loved the surf boards!

If you’re planning on ordering room service, I highly recommend you order the Ménage à trois dessert. I’m an absolute pudding addict and I always have a tough time choosing just one from the menu. This little genius dessert has three minature treats, including; cheesecake, chocolate brownie, malva pudding and ice cream. Perfect bite sizes to satisfy your sweet tooth! Their buggers are pretty delicious too!

Our stay included a fully loaded Continental Breakfast, which had all the options and was delish! The breakfast area, although large, seemed a bit cramped. I did love the decor of it, especially the “laundry” hanging outside and the  fishes that swim behind you as you have your breakfast.

It’s a really “cool” hotel and they’ve brought this cool factor into the hotel decor. The entrance is grand, the lifts are awesome (beware of the sharks). Other really cool features are the hotel toilets downstairs – each one decorated in a unique setting, as well as the smoking room, which is called “The Coughing Room”. It has coffins instead of tables and chairs which although a little freaky, make for a really clever concept!

The hotel is super close to one of my fave places in CT, Long Street – which is literally around the corner. Right next door to the Protea Hotel Fire & Ice is an adventure place that can book all sorts of activities for you as well as arrange transfers anywhere in CT.
